New Mills Central train station might not be bustling with stores and eateries, but it makes up for it with essential services that cater to all travelers. The station operates a ticket office from 6:35 AM to 1:05 PM on weekdays. Ticket vending machines are also present, which are accessible to all passengers, ensuring a hassle-free start to any journey.
Although there’s no waiting room or accessible toilets, you can find seating areas to rest while waiting for your train. An induction loop is available to assist hearing-impaired travelers. Safety is highlighted with CCTV surveillance throughout the premises, giving peace of mind to all passengers.
Connecting to multiple transportation options, New Mills Central makes it simple to continue your journey beyond the tracks. Rail replacement services utilize the bus terminus for pick-up and drop-off in the event of disruptions. Need a taxi? Access a reliable ride by visiting Northern Railway’s Cab4You service to arrange transport. For those venturing further afield into Greater Manchester, consult Busline at 0871 200 2233 for bus schedules or GMPTE at 0161 228 7811 for metro connections.

The station is well-equipped to meet the needs of travelers. You'll find a ticket office open early in the morning till late in the evening throughout the week, with ticket machines available for those who prefer a quicker option. The machines are user-friendly, designed to accommodate cash, debit, and credit card payments, with accessible options to help those with disabilities. Swansea Station ensures that all areas offer step-free access, making it exceptionally accommodating for passengers with mobility difficulties.
While the amenities at the station include available refreshment facilities and a variety of shops, expecting high-end dining or vast retail options might leave one wanting more. However, these essentials provide a convenient quick stop for refreshments and last minute necessities. For security and assistance, CCTV is operational throughout the station, ensuring a safe environment and assistance is available for those who need it. The station's staffing includes help points for customer information, though there's no dedicated customer help desk.
One of Swansea Station's many benefits is its connectivity. The station is serviced by a taxi rank positioned conveniently adjacent to the station. Whether you're a commuter requiring swift access to a meeting or a visitor needing easy transport to your accommodation, the taxis are ready to serve. Additionally, for those opting for public transport, frequent bus services run on the High Street directly in front of the station, connecting to the broader Swansea and Gower area, including the Quadrant Bus Station for broader network access. The station also supports the PlusBus scheme, allowing for economical unlimited bus travels.
For environmentally-conscious travelers or cycling enthusiasts, the station has substantial bicycle parking facilities. With numerous sheltered stands available on Platforms 1 and 4 and opposite the station, cyclists can securely park their bicycles with ease. If car travel is your preference, note that parking is available at no charge though spaces are limited to 41, none of which currently meet accessible parking criteria.
